Transaction 3af2a3391d9dec988bb02c9c6a1b9f228a3325a33278167aa136c0d4e400bfe7

1 Input
2 Outputs
  • 3af2a3391d9dec988bb02c9c6a1b9f228a3325a33278167aa136c0d4e400bfe7:0
  • value  517150264
    address  mwUuqGXy9CnRft1nXE7RkQSDLYD1pwjaLF
  • 3af2a3391d9dec988bb02c9c6a1b9f228a3325a33278167aa136c0d4e400bfe7:1
  • value  666552
    address  mz6TbRyG5hbjysUeH2uhKrBsnz8oBZNmKP